What is Twerking?

Twerking involves rhythmic movements of the hips and buttocks, typically performed in a squat stance. The dance move is characterized by its energetic and often provocative nature, making it a popular choice for performances and social dances. Its roots can be traced back to the New Orleans bounce music scene, where it was initially popularized before spreading to other music genres and cultures around the globe.

The Origins of Twerking

Twerking’s history is deeply intertwined with the cultural and musical heritage of New Orleans. It emerged as a significant element of the bounce music scene in the early 1990s, a genre known for its fast-paced beats and call-and-response lyrics. The dance move quickly gained popularity due to its infectious energy and the skill required to perform it effectively. Over time, twerking has evolved and been incorporated into various styles of music and dance, becoming a global phenomenon.

Benefits of Twerking

Twerking isn’t just about looking good on the dance floor; it also offers several physical and mental benefits:

  • Cardiovascular Exercise: Twerking is an intense workout that can get your heart rate up, providing excellent cardiovascular benefits.
  • Muscle Toning: The squat stance and hip movements help tone and strengthen your lower body muscles, including your glutes, thighs, and core.
  • Flexibility and Coordination: Regular practice can improve your overall flexibility and coordination, making you more agile and better balanced.
  • Stress Relief: Dancing is a great way to relieve stress and boost your mood, thanks to the release of endorphins.

How to Twerk A Step-by-Step Guide

Step 1 Warm-Up

Before you start twerking, it’s essential to warm up your body to prevent injuries. Focus on stretching your hips, thighs, and lower back. You can incorporate some light cardio, like jogging in place or jumping jacks, to get your blood flowing.

Step 2 Get into Position

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art and bend your knees slightly, lowering your body into a squat stance. Keep your back straight and your core engaged. This position will give you the stability and control needed for effective twerking.

Step 3 Master the Basic Moves

  • Hip Isolations: Begin by practicing hip isolations, moving your hips side to side and front to back. This will help you get a feel for the movement and improve your control.
  • Butt Pops: Once you’re comfortable with hip isolations, move on to butt pops. Push your hips back and then quickly thrust them forward, creating a popping motion. Focus on keeping the movement sharp and controlled.

Step 4 Add Some Variations

  • Circular Twerk: Move your hips in a circular motion while maintaining the squat stance. This adds a new dimension to your twerking and helps you work different muscle groups.
  • Side-to-Side Twerk: Shift your weight from one foot to the other while moving your hips side to side. This variation adds more complexity and flair to your dance routine.
  • Floor Twerk: Take your twerking to the next level by transitioning to the floor. Get into a tabletop position (hands and knees on the ground) and perform the same hip movements. This variation requires more strength and control, providing an additional challenge.

Step 5 Practice and Perfect

Like any dance move, twerking requires practice and patience. Set aside regular practice sessions to refine your technique and build your stamina. Don’t be afraid to experiment with different moves and variations to find your unique style.

Twerking Tips for Beginners

  1. Stay Relaxed: Keep your body relaxed and avoid tensing up. Tension can make your movements look stiff and unnatural.
  2. Focus on Your Core: Engaging your core muscles will help you maintain balance and control throughout your movements.
  3. Use a Mirror: Practice in front of a mirror to check your form and make necessary adjustments.
  4. Watch Tutorials: There are plenty of online tutorials available that can provide additional guidance and inspiration.
  5. Have Fun: Most importantly, enjoy yourself! Twerking is all about expressing your personality and having a good time.
